Overview
Process Safety Management (PSM) plays a vital role in protecting people, assets, and the environment in industries that handle hazardous materials and complex systems. As operations become increasingly data-driven, Artificial Intelligence (AI) is reshaping how organizations predict risks, identify hazards, and strengthen control mechanisms. Through intelligent data processing and predictive modeling, AI helps organisations move from reactive to proactive safety strategies.

Course Outline
Day 1 — Foundations of Process Safety Management and AI
Overview of Process Safety Management (PSM) Frameworks
Introduction to AI, Machine Learning, and Predictive Analytics in Safety
The Role of AI in Risk Assessment, Hazard Detection, and Anomaly Prediction
AI-Driven Data Collection and Real-Time Monitoring for Process Safety
Day 2 — AI Applications in Risk Management and Hazard Prevention
Understanding Risk Identification and Assessment Techniques using AI
AI-Driven Predictive Analytics for Equipment Failure and Accident Prevention
Machine Learning Models for Hazard Recognition and Risk Prediction
Enhancing Process Hazard Analysis (PHA) with AI Technologies
Day 3 — Regulatory Compliance and AI-Enabled Safety Monitoring
Overview of Global Process Safety Regulations (OSHA PSM, COMAH, EU Directives)
AI’s Role in Ensuring Compliance with Safety Standards and Best Practices
Automating Regulatory Reporting and Audit Processes Using AI
Real-Time AI-Powered Safety Monitoring and Control Systems
Day 4 — AI-Driven Incident Response and Crisis Management
AI Applications in Emergency Response and Crisis Prediction
Enhancing Safety Culture Through AI-Powered Training Simulations
AI-Based Decision Support Systems for Real-Time Incident Mitigation
Integrating AI with Digital Twins and Simulation Models for Safety Analysis
Day 5 — Future of AI in Process Safety and Implementation Strategies
Emerging AI Trends in Industrial Safety and Risk Management
Implementing AI-Based Process Safety Initiatives in Industrial Environments
Overcoming Challenges and Barriers to AI Implementation in Safety Processes
Final Review, Q&A, and Course Wrap-Up
